Business overview
- Crude Oil is a primary global energy source utilized heavily in transportation, heating, and petrochemical manufacturing.
- Major producers include OPEC members, the United States, and Russia, while top consuming nations feature the United States, China, and India.
- Demand is heavily influenced by global economic activity, geopolitical developments, and seasonal travel patterns.
As a globally traded foundational energy commodity, its business quality reflects deep liquidity and critical importance to international trade and industry.

Key risks
- High volatility score indicates potential for sharp, sudden price reversals despite the current uptrend.
- Macroeconomic shifts, such as strengthening US dollar values or rising interest rates, could pressure commodity prices.
- Uncertainty surrounding global demand forecasts and unexpected supply adjustments by major producing nations can introduce rapid price fluctuations.
